ropshell> use 38ff29a8b6803670e2dcdfffaaf9ef5d (download)
name         : libc-2.30.so (x86_64/ELF)
base address : 0x25670
total gadgets: 15319
ropshell> suggest
call
    > 0x000271e1 : call rax
    > 0x000282cd : call rbx
    > 0x000a165e : call rcx
    > 0x00033fa3 : call rdx
    > 0x00028d1e : call rsi
jmp
    > 0x0004566d : push rsp; ret
    > 0x00026ed1 : jmp rax
    > 0x0003dd1d : jmp rbx
    > 0x00083f56 : jmp rcx
    > 0x00043b97 : jmp rdx
load mem
    > 0x00088600 : mov eax, [rdx]; ret
    > 0x000e10a4 : mov eax, [rdi]; ret
    > 0x000e1054 : mov rax, [rdi + 0x20]; ret
    > 0x00105cf1 : mov eax, [rdx + 8]; ret
    > 0x000e1055 : mov eax, [rdi + 0x20]; ret
load reg
    > 0x00028ff4 : pop rax; ret
    > 0x000332ff : pop rbx; ret
    > 0x0002709c : pop rsi; ret
    > 0x00026bb2 : pop rdi; ret
    > 0x00025700 : pop rbp; ret
pop pop ret
    > 0x00032c59 : pop r12; ret
    > 0x0002921b : pop r12; pop r13; ret
    > 0x00027097 : pop r12; pop r13; pop r14; ret
    > 0x00026bab : pop r12; pop r13; pop r14; pop r15; ret
    > 0x000277e2 : pop r12; pop r13; pop r14; pop r15; pop rbp; ret
sp lifting
    > 0x00046401 : add rsp, 0x118; ret
    > 0x00046401 : add rsp, 0x118; ret
    > 0x0004a745 : add rsp, 0x28; ret
    > 0x0005e957 : add rsp, 0x38; ret
    > 0x00125afb : add rsp, 0x40; ret
stack pivoting
    > 0x0005e5b0 : mov rsp, rdx; ret
    > 0x000335ea : xchg eax, esp; ret
    > 0x0005e5b1 : mov esp, edx; ret
    > 0x000912f4 : mov esp, eax; mov rax, r12; pop r12; ret
    > 0x000e4266 : lea rsp, [rbp - 0x10]; pop r12; pop r13; pop rbp; ret
syscall
    > 0x00066199 : syscall ; ret
write mem
    > 0x000bef7c : adc [rbx], eax; ret
    > 0x0007e3f5 : add [rcx], eax; ret
    > 0x000f398b : add [rcx], edi; ret
    > 0x001539dc : adc [rdx], ebx; ret
    > 0x001502c4 : adc [rdx], ecx; ret